City of Ottawa Proclamation

2025-04-30T13:32:31+00:00

Submitted by Bruce S. Poulin, State DeputyOn April 24,Ottawa city councillors Rawlson King and David Hill met with our State Deputy, Bruce S. Poulin, at Veterans' House Canada in Ottawa to present him with the official proclamation from the City of Ottawa declaring April 20 - 26, 2025 Knights of Columbus week in honour of them holding their first annual State Convention in Ottawa since 1974.

Council 9742 in Ottawa Spaghetti

2025-04-14T14:32:27+00:00

Submitted by Bruce S. Poulin, State DeputyCouncil 9742Almost 100 people showed up for the annual Council 9742 in Ottawa spaghetti fundraising dinner in appreciation of their Chaplain Rev. Lindsay. The dinner included cake and a live band and dancing. A good time was had by all and many said they looked forward to the next event at the parish hosted by the Knights. Well done brothers!
